html,body{
	margin:0px;
	padding:0px;
	text-align:center;
	background:#FFFFFF url('../../images/antenabv/bg.jpg') repeat-x top left;
}

div#mainTpl{
	width:994px;
	margin:0 auto;
}

div#header{
	width:994px;
	margin:0 auto;
	height:309px;
	background:url("../../images/antenabv/headerBg.jpg") no-repeat top left;
	position:relative;
}

div#header img.banner{
	margin:15px auto;
}

div#header ul{
	margin:0px;
	padding:0px;
	list-style-type:none;
	float:right;
	margin-right:15px;
}

div#header ul li{
	float:left;
	font-family:Arial;
	font-size:11px;
	font-weight:bold;
	color:#003366;
	padding-left:5px;
	padding-right:5px;
	text-align:center;
	line-height:20px;

}

div#header ul li a{
	display:block;
	float:left;
	font-family:Arial;
	font-size:11px;
	font-weight:bold;
	color:#003366;
	text-decoration:none;
	line-height:20px;
}

div#header ul li a img{
	margin-top:-4px;
	#margin-bottom:-4px;
}

div#header img.logo{
	width:178px;
	height:97px;
	position:absolute;
		top:168px;
		left:22px;
}

div#header img.rtm{
	position:absolute;
		bottom:51px;
		right:110px;
}

div#header img.cnmbv{
	position:absolute;
		bottom:51px;
		right:31px;
}

div#header img.rr{
	position:absolute;
		bottom:55px;
		right:200px;
}

div#header .search{
	clear:right;
	width:264px;
	height:31px;
	float:right;
	margin-right:13px;
	margin-top:85px !important;
	/*margin-top:81px;*/
margin-top:85px;
}

div#header .search form
{
	margin:0px;
	padding:0px;
}

div#header .search input{
	width:170px;
	padding-left:2px;
	line-height:22px;
	height:22px;
	border:1px solid #1C448D;
	margin-left:20px;
	vertical-align:middle;
	margin-bottom:11px;
	font-family:Arial;
	font-size:12px;
	font-weight:normal;
	color:#2F6AA5;
}

div#header .topNavig{
	width:679px;
	height:31px;
	/*background:url("../../images/antenabv/despre_noi_selected.jpg") no-repeat top left;*/
	margin-left:22px;
	margin-top:84px;
	_margin-top:104px;
	#margin-top:104px;
	text-align:left;
	overflow:hidden;
	display:inline-block;
}

div#header .topNavig a{
	font-family:Arial;
	font-size:14px;
	font-weight:bold;
	color:#FFFFFF;
	text-decoration:none;
	line-height:31px;
	display:block;
	float:left;
}

div#header .topNavig a.despre_noi{
	height:31px;
	background:url("../../images/antenabv/misiunea_normal.jpg") no-repeat top left;
	width:111px;
	text-align:center;
	display:block;
	float:left;
}

div#header .topNavig a.despre_noi:hover{
	background:url("../../images/antenabv/misiune_selected.jpg") no-repeat top left;
}

div#header .topNavig a.stiri{
	height:31px;
	background:url("../../images/antenabv/stiri_normal.jpg") no-repeat top left;
	width:62px;
	text-align:center;
	margin-right:2px;
}

div#header .topNavig a.stiri:hover{
	background:url("../../images/antenabv/stiri_selected.jpg") no-repeat top left;
}

div#header .topNavig a.program{
	height:31px;
	background:url("../../images/antenabv/program_normal.jpg") no-repeat top left;
	width:90px;
	text-align:center;
	margin-right:0px;
}

div#header .topNavig a.program:hover{
	background:url("../../images/antenabv/program_selected.jpg") no-repeat top left;
}

div#header .topNavig a.ce_face{
	height:31px;
	background:url("../../images/antenabv/ce_face_normal.jpg") no-repeat top left;
	width:214px;
	text-align:center;
}

div#header .topNavig a.ce_face:hover{
	background:url("../../images/antenabv/ce_face_selected.jpg") no-repeat top left;
}

div#header .topNavig a.publicitate{
	height:31px;
	background:url("../../images/antenabv/publicitate_normal.jpg") no-repeat top left;
	width:100px;
	text-align:center;
}

div#header .topNavig a.publicitate:hover{
	background:url("../../images/antenabv/publicitate_selected.jpg") no-repeat top left;
}

div#header .topNavig a.contact{
	height:31px;
	background:url("../../images/antenabv/contact_normal.jpg") no-repeat top left;
	width:100px;
	text-align:center;
}


div#header .topNavig a.contact:hover{
	background:url("../../images/antenabv/contact_selected.jpg") no-repeat top left;
}
div#content{
	width:991px;
	margin:0 auto;
	background:#ACD72A url("../../images/antenabv/contentBg.jpg") no-repeat 0px 35px;
	border-left:1px solid #2D3D8D;
	border-right:1px solid #2D3D8D;

}

div#content .topBar{
	width:970px;
	padding-left:20px;
	line-height:35px;
	height:45px;
	margin:0 auto;
	font-family:Arial;
	font-size:11px;
	font-weight:normal;
	color:#FFFFFF;
	background:url("../../images/antenabv/topBar.jpg") no-repeat top left;
	text-align:left;
	margin-left:1px;
}
div#content .topBar .last_news{
	width:500px;
	float:left;
	font-family:Arial;
	font-size:11px;
	font-weight:normal;
	color:#FFFFFF;
	line-height:35px;
	text-align:left;
}

div#content .topBar .liveBox{
	width:390px;
	padding-left:56px;
	float:right;
	font-family:Arial;
	font-size:13px;
	font-weight:bold;
	color:#FFFFFF;
	line-height:35px;
	text-align:left;
	position:relative;
}

div#content .topBar .liveBox ul{
	margin:0px;
	padding:0px;
	list-style-type:none;
	position:absolute;
	top:0px;
	right:10px;
}

div#content .topBar .liveBox ul li{
	font-family:Arial;
	font-size:10px;
	font-weight:normal;
	color:#FFFFFF;
	padding-right:5px;
	float:left;
}


div#content .topBar .liveBox li a{
	font-family:Arial;
	font-size:10px !important;
	font-weight:normal;
	color:#FFFFFF;
	text-decoration:none;
}

div#content .contentLeft{
	width:633px;
	float:left;
}

div#content .contentLeft .head{
	width:632px;
	height:49px;
	background:url("../../images/antenabv/head.jpg") no-repeat top left;
	overflow:hidden;
}

div#content .contentLeft .head h2{
	margin-top:0px;
	font-family:Arial;
	font-size:25px;
	font-weight:bold;
	color:#FFFFFF;
	text-align:left;
	line-height:49px;
	margin-left:15px;
	width:300px;
	float:left;
	margin-bottom:0px;
}

div#content .contentLeft .head h2 span{
	color:#9AC136 !Important;
	font-weight:normal !Important;
}

div#content .contentLeft .head .links{
	float:right;
	font-family:Arial;
	font-size:10px;
	font-weight:normal;
	color:#FFFFFF;
	text-decoration:none;
	text-align:left;
	margin-right:25px;
	line-height:49px;
}

div#content .contentLeft .head .links a{
	font-family:Arial;
	font-size:10px;
	font-weight:normal;
	color:#FFFFFF;
	text-decoration:none;

}

div#content .contentLeft .stiriBox
{
	/*width:632px;
	height:194px;*/
	width: 632px;
	padding-top:20px;
	text-align:left;
	background:#fff;
}

div#content .contentLeft .stiriBox .content
{
	padding: 0px 0px 20px 20px;
}

div#content .contentLeft .stiriBox img.img{
	margin-top:25px;
	margin-left:20px;
	margin-bottom:16px;
	margin-right:7px;
	float:left;
	border:1px solid #686868;
}

div#content .contentLeft .stiriBox h3{
	font-family:Arial;
	font-size:12px;
	font-weight:bold;
	color:#003366;
	margin-top:0px;
	line-height:12px;
}

div#content .contentLeft .stiriBox h3 a
{
	color:#003366;
	text-decoration:none;
}

div#content .contentLeft .stiriBox p{
	font-family:Arial;
	font-size:12px;
	font-weight:normal;
	color:#535353;
	text-align:left;
}

div#content .contentLeft .stiriBox a.cs{
	display:block;
	float:left;
	width:101px;
	line-height:27px;
	height:27px;
	background:url("../../images/antenabv/greenButton.jpg") no-repeat top left;
	font-family:Arial;
	font-size:11px;
	font-weight:bold;
	color:#FFFFFF;
	text-decoration:none;
	text-align:center;
}

div#content .contentLeft .stiriBox a.vv{
	display:block;
	float:left;
	width:80px;
	padding-left:40px;
	line-height:27px;
	height:27px;
	background:url("../../images/antenabv/blueButton.jpg") no-repeat top left;
	font-family:Arial;
	font-size:11px;
	font-weight:bold;
	color:#FFFFFF;
	text-decoration:none;
	text-align:left;
}


div#content .contentLeft .stiriBox .links
{
	clear:left;
	line-height:22px;
	height: 34px;
	font-family:Arial;
	font-size:11px;
	font-weight:bold;
	color:#003366;
	background: url("../../images/antenabv/links.jpg") no-repeat top left;
}

div#content .contentLeft .stiriBox .links a.p{
	clear:left;
	font-family:Arial;
	font-size:11px;
	font-weight:bold;
	color:#505C95;
	text-decoration:none;
	margin-left:45px;
	margin-right:35px;
}

div#content .contentLeft .stiriBox .links a{
	font-family:Arial;
	font-size:11px;
	font-weight:bold;
	color:#003366;
	text-decoration:none;
}

div#content .contentLeft .stiriBox .links a span{
	color:#5F5F5F !Important;
	font-weight:normal !important;
}

div#content .contentLeft .stiriBox a.news_pic
{
	margin-right: 5px;
	border:1px solid #696969;
	float:left;
}

div#content .contentRight{
	width:337px;
	float:right;
	overflow:hidden;
}

div#content .contentRight .oferte{
	/*background:url("../../images/antenabv/ofertaCom.jpg");*/
	width:325px;
	/*height:208px;*/
	margin-top:10px;
	position:relative;
}

/*div#content .contentRight .oferte a{
	font-family:Arial;
	font-size:13px;
	font-weight:normal;
	color:#FFFFFF;
	text-decoration:none;
	width:151px;
	height:43px;
	position:absolute;
		top:157px;
		right:25px;
}*/

div#content .contentRight .oferte h2,div#content .contentRight .parteneri h2{
	font-family:Arial;
	font-size:14px;
	font-weight:normal;
	color:#FFFFFF;
	line-height:55px;
	letter-spacing:2px;
	text-align:left;
	padding-left:25px;
}

div#content .contentRight .parteneri{
	clear:both;
	background:url("../../images/antenabv/parteneri.jpg");
	width:325px;
	height:268px;
	margin-top:10px;
	margin-right:10px;
}

.tabbertab h2.tab1{
	width:124px;
	height:49px;
	background:url("../../images/antenabv/tabMeteo.gif");
	display:block;
	float:left;
	font-family:Arial;
	font-size:14px;
	font-weight:normal;
	color:#FFFFFF;
	text-align:left;
}


/************** TABBER ************************/

/* $Id: example.css,v 1.5 2006/03/27 02:44:36 pat Exp $ */

/*--------------------------------------------------
  REQUIRED to hide the non-active tab content.
  But do not hide them in the print stylesheet!
  --------------------------------------------------*/
.tabberlive .tabbertabhide {
 display:none;
}

/*--------------------------------------------------
  .tabber = before the tabber interface is set up
  .tabberlive = after the tabber interface is set up
  --------------------------------------------------*/
.tabber {
}
.tabberlive {
margin-top:0px;
width:325px;
margin-right:12px;
height:262px;
background:url("../../images/antenabv/tabBg.jpg") no-repeat top left;
padding-left:3px;
}

/*--------------------------------------------------
  ul.tabbernav = the tab navigation list
  li.tabberactive = the active tab
  --------------------------------------------------*/
ul.tabbernav
{
	list-style-type: none;
	margin:0px;
	padding: 0px;
	color: #fefefe;
	font-weight: normal;
	font-size: 16px;
}

ul.tabbernav li
{
	height: 55px;
	margin: 0px 0px 0px 0px;
	padding: 0px;
	float: left;
}

ul.tabbernav li.blue
{
	width: 159px;
	background: url('../../images/antenabv/TBBR_blue.gif') no-repeat top left;
}

ul.tabbernav li.green
{
	width: 135px;
	background: url('../../images/antenabv/TBBR_green.gif') no-repeat top left;
}

ul.tabbernav li.yellow
{
	width: 115px;
	background: url('../../images/antenabv/TBBR_yellow.gif') no-repeat top left;
}

ul.tabbernav li.red
{
	width: 115px;
	background: url('../../images/antenabv/TBBR_red.gif') no-repeat top left;
}

ul.tabbernav li a
{
 list-style: none;
 margin: 0;
}

ul.tabbernav li a img
{
border: 0px;
margin: 0px 5px 0px 0px;
float: left;
}

ul.tabbernav li a.green
{
	margin-top:3px;
	margin-left:0px;
	margin-right:-3px;
	width:147px;
	line-height:49px;
	height:49px;
	background:url("../../images/antenabv/tbg.gif");
	display:block;
	float:left;
	font-family:Arial;
	font-size:14px;
	font-weight:normal;
	text-decoration:none;
	color:#FFFFFF !important;
	text-align:left;


}

ul.tabbernav li a.yellow
{
	margin-top:3px;
	width:124px;
	line-height:49px;
	height:49px;
	background:url("../../images/antenabv/tabMeteo.gif");
	display:block;
	float:left;
	font-family:Arial;
	font-size:14px;
	font-weight:normal;
	color:#FFFFFF;
	text-align:left;
	text-decoration:none;
}

ul.tabbernav li a.red
{
width: 63px;
}

ul.tabbernav li.tabberactive a.blue
{
	background: url('../../images/antenabv/TBBR_blue_active.gif') no-repeat top left;
	display: block;
	padding-bottom: -1px !important;
}

ul.tabbernav li.tabberactive a.green
{
	margin-left:0px;
	margin-right:-3px;
	width:147px;
	line-height:49px;
	height:49px;
	background:url("../../images/antenabv/tbg.gif");
	display:block;
	float:left;
	font-family:Arial;
	font-size:14px;
	font-weight:normal;
	text-decoration:none;
	color:#FFFFFF !important;
	text-align:left;
}

ul.tabbernav li.tabberactive a.yellow
{
	width:124px;
	height:49px;
	background:url("../../images/antenabv/tabMeteo.gif");
	display:block;
	float:left;
	font-family:Arial;
	font-size:14px;
	font-weight:normal;
	color:#FFFFFF;
	text-align:left;
}

ul.tabbernav li.tabberactive a.red
{

}

ul.tabbernav li.tabberactive a:hover
{

}

/*--------------------------------------------------
  .tabbertab = the tab content
  Add style only after the tabber interface is set up (.tabberlive)
  --------------------------------------------------*/

.tabbertab
{
  height:225px;
  width: 322px;
  margin: 0px 0px 0px 0px;
  padding: 0px;
}

.tabbertab div.tab_inner
{

	clear:left;
	/*height:225px;*/
	height: 200px;
	width: 300px;
	margin: 0px 0px 0px 0px;
	padding: 0px 0px 0px 0px;
	xborder-top: 1px solid #fefefe;
	margin-left:10px;
	text-align:left;
	overflow:hidden;
}

.tabbertab div.blue
{
	background: url('../../images/antenabv/TBBR_inner_blue.jpg') no-repeat top left;
}

.tabbertab div.green
{
	background: url('../../images/antenabv/TBBR_inner_green.jpg') no-repeat top left;
}

.tabbertab div.yellow
{
}

.tabbertab div.red
{
	background: url('../../images/antenabv/TBBR_inner_red.jpg') no-repeat top left;
}

/* If desired, hide the heading since a heading is provided by the tab */
.tabberlive .tabbertab h2 {
 display: none;
}

/* Example of using an ID to set different styles for the tabs on the page */
.tabberlive#tab1 {
}
.tabberlive#tab2 {
}
.tabberlive#tab2 .tabbertab {
 height:200px;
 overflow:auto;
}

div.tab_inner a.nav_left
{
	height: 55px;
	margin: 0px;
	padding: 0px 0px 0px 25px;
	font-size: 11px;
	font-weight: bold;
	background: url('../../images/antenabv/arrow_green_left.jpg') no-repeat top left;
	display: block;
	float: left;
}

div.tab_inner a.nav_right
{
	height: 25px;
	margin: 0px;
	padding: 0px 25px 0px 0px;
	font-size: 11px;
	font-weight: bold;
	background: url('../../images/antenabv/arrow_green_right.jpg') no-repeat top right;
	display: block;
	float: right;
}

.clear_all
{
	clear: both;
	line-height: 0px;
	height: 0px;
	font-size: 0px;
}

div.tab_inner div.content
{
	width:300px;
	height: 185px;
	margin: 0px;
	padding: 0px;
	text-align:left;
}

div.tab_inner img
{
	margin: 0px 10px 0px 0px;
	padding: 0px;
	border: 0px;
	float: left;
}

div.tab_inner a
{
	color: #FFFFFF;
}

div.tab_inner p
{
	line-height: 16px;
	margin: 3px 0px 10px 0px;
	padding: 0px;
	color: #FFFFFF;
	font-size: 12px;
	font-weight: normal;
}

div.tab_inner h3{	
	margin: 0px 0px 10px 0px;	
	font-family:Arial;	
	font-size: 16px;	
	font-weight: normal;	
	text-decoration:none;
	color:#000000;
}

.vremea
{
	font-family:Arial;
	font-size:11px;
	font-weight:normal;
	color:#000000;
	list-style-type:none;
}

/************** FOOTER *******************/

#footer
{
	width: 993px;
	margin: 0px auto;
	padding: 11px 0px 0px 0px;
	font-family:arial;
	font-size:11px;
	background: url('../../images/antenabv/footerBV.jpg') no-repeat top left;
}

#footer ul
{
	height: 11px;
	width: 905px;
	list-style-type: none;
	margin: 0px auto;
	padding: 5px 0px 0px 0px;
	font-size: 11px;
	font-weight: bold;
	color: #003366;
}

#footer ul.credits
{
	width: 300px;
	font-weight: normal;
}

#footer ul li
{
	padding: 0px 5px 0px 6px;
	float: left;
}

#footer ul li a
{
	color: #003366;
	text-decoration:none;
	text-transform:uppercase;
}

ul.meteo{
	margin:0px;
	padding:0px;
	list-style-type:none;
}

ul.meteo li{
	font-family:Arial;
	font-size:12px;
	font-weight:normal;
	color:#000000;
}
